Delheim Shiraz 2012

Deep red/purple in colour. Plums, black cherries, flowers and subtle spice on the nose. Juicy, concentrated yet elegant palate with black fruit and liquorice that follows.


variety : Shiraz [ 100% Shiraz ]
winemaker : Reg Holder
wine of origin : Simonsberg-Stellenbosch
analysis : alc : 14.0 % vol  rs : 1.2 g/l  pH : 3.56  ta : 5.86 g/l  
type : Red  style : Dry  body : Full   wooded
pack : Bottle  size : 750ml  closure : Cork  

AWARDS
2015 John Platter Guide - 4 stars

ageing : Drink now or mature for up to five years after vintage.

in the vineyard : From 9 and 17-year-old trellised vineyards. A good fruit canopy was achieved as a result of intensive summer pruning.

about the harvest: Hand harvested.

in the cellar : 

After hand selection in the vineyard, the grapes were destalked and lightly crushed into static upright tanks. The juice was allowed to start natural fermentation at low temperatures and after a day inoculated with a selected yeast strain. Fermentation was done at 24° - 26° C and drawn off before dry. The wine spent 13 months in a combination of large oak vats and barrels, of which 15% were new.

Bottling date: June 2013
Release date: July 2013
